The global drone sensors market was valued at $394.7 million in 2020 and is expected to grow significantly, reaching about $2.34 billion by 2028. This represents an annual growth rate of 25.08% from 2021 to 2028. In 2020, North America held the largest share of the market, accounting for 36.28%. Drone sensors play a crucial role in the operation and functionality of unmanned aerial vehicles (UAVs). As the drone industry continues to expand, driven by applications in various sectors such as agriculture, surveillance, logistics, and environmental monitoring, the demand for advanced sensors has surged. This article explores the latest developments, trends, and future outlook for drone sensors.

Types of Drone Sensors
Camera sensors are among the most common types of sensors used in drones. They enable aerial photography and videography, providing high-resolution images for various applications.
Light Detection and Ranging (LiDAR) sensors use laser light to measure distances and create detailed 3D maps of the environment. They are widely used in surveying, forestry, and urban planning due to their precision and ability to penetrate vegetation.
Ultrasonic sensors use sound waves to detect obstacles and measure distances. They are commonly employed in collision avoidance systems, helping drones navigate safely in complex environments.
IMUs combine accelerometers and gyroscopes to provide data on the drone's orientation and movement. This information is critical for stabilizing flight and ensuring accurate positioning.
GNSS sensors, including GPS, allow drones to determine their precise location. This is essential for navigation, mapping, and geospatial applications.
One of the most significant trends is the increasing use of drone sensors in agriculture. Farmers are leveraging drone technology to monitor crop health, optimize irrigation, and assess soil conditions. The integration of multispectral and thermal sensors has enabled precision agriculture, leading to improved yields and reduced resource waste.
Technological advancements are driving the development of smaller, lighter, and more efficient sensors. Innovations in materials and miniaturization are making it possible to equip drones with a variety of sensors without compromising flight time or stability.
With the rise of e-commerce, drones equipped with advanced sensors are being explored for last-mile delivery. Companies are investing in drone technology to streamline logistics, reduce delivery times, and improve efficiency.
As drone usage expands, regulatory frameworks are evolving to address safety and privacy concerns. Governments are implementing guidelines for drone operations, which often include specifications for sensor capabilities, especially for commercial applications.

While drone sensors have advanced significantly, challenges remain. For instance, battery life can limit the operational time of drones, impacting their ability to deploy multiple sensors over large areas.
Navigating the regulatory landscape can be complex for drone operators. Compliance with local laws and regulations regarding drone flights and data collection is essential but can also be a barrier to entry for new users.
The data collected by drone sensors can be vast and complex. Efficient data management and analysis tools are needed to derive actionable insights from this information, which can be a challenge for many organizations.
The future of drone sensors lies in the integration of artificial intelligence (AI). AI can enhance data analysis, enabling drones to make real-time decisions based on sensor data. For example, AI algorithms can analyze thermal images to identify overheating electrical components or detect anomalies in crop health.
As drone technology continues to mature, new sectors are expected to adopt drone sensors. Industries such as construction, infrastructure inspection, and environmental monitoring are likely to see increased utilization of drones equipped with advanced sensors.
The concept of drone swarms—groups of drones operating collaboratively—could revolutionize how sensors are deployed. Swarms can cover larger areas more efficiently, providing real-time data for applications like disaster response and search operations.
The drone sensors market is evolving rapidly, driven by technological advancements and increasing applications across various sectors. As drones become more integrated into everyday operations, the demand for efficient, high-quality sensors will continue to grow. Addressing existing challenges and embracing future innovations will be key to unlocking the full potential of drone technology. The synergy between drones and sensors promises exciting developments in the years to come, transforming industries and enhancing capabilities worldwide.
